Technical Field
The utility model relates to a blood test technical field specifically is a separator for blood test convenient to operation.
Background
Clinical blood tests can be divided into general blood tests, laboratory tests for hemolytic anemia, cytological tests for bone marrow, blood grouping and cross matching tests. Hematological signs of common hematological disorders can be detected.
The clinical laboratory often needs to separate blood components, and the detection precision is affected if the blood is directly separated due to different concentrations after being taken out; meanwhile, the centrifugal machine is large in size and cannot move, and improvement is needed.
SUMMERY OF THE UTILITY MODEL
The utility model aims at providing a separation device for blood examination which is convenient to operate, a vibration type collecting cylinder is arranged, blood is uniformly shaken before separation, and the detection precision is improved; set up gear engagement transmission mode and drive the separation test tube and rotate, practice thrift the cost, realize removing at will, the operation of being convenient for to solve the problem that proposes among the above-mentioned background art.

referring to fig. 1-3, the present invention provides a technical solution: a separation device for blood test convenient to operate comprises a fixed platform 1, wherein four groups of springs 2 are fixedly arranged on one side of the top of the fixed platform 1, and the springs 2 are arranged to facilitate the use of a vibration exciter 5; the top of the spring 2 is fixedly provided with a supporting plate 3, and the supporting plate 3 is arranged to fix the acquisition cylinder 4 and protect the acquisition cylinder 4; the collecting cylinder 4 is fixedly arranged on the upper surface of the supporting plate 3, the vibration exciter 5 is fixedly arranged in the middle position of the bottom of the supporting plate 3, and the vibration exciter 5 is arranged to uniformly shake blood, so that the separation precision is improved; a liquid outlet 6 is fixedly arranged below one side of the collection cylinder 4, a valve 7 is fixedly arranged on the outer surface of the liquid outlet 6, and the liquid outlet 6 with the valve 7 is arranged, so that the uniformly shaken blood can be poured into a separation test tube 9 conveniently; a bearing 8 is fixedly arranged on one side of the top of the fixed platform 1, which is far away from the collecting cylinder 4, and the bearing 8 is arranged, so that the separating test tube 9 can be driven by a motor 12 to rotate conveniently; a separation test tube 9 is fixedly installed in the bearing 8, a connecting water pipe 10 is fixedly installed at the top of the fixed platform 1 above the separation test tube 9, and the connecting water pipe 10 is arranged to facilitate the blood to be guided into the separation test tube 9 from the collection cylinder 4; connect water pipe 10 other end fixed mounting in the 6 exits of leakage fluid dram, separation test tube 9 is close to bottom one side fixed surface and installs first gear 11, fixed platform 1 bottom is close to separation test tube 9 one side fixed mounting has motor 12, motor 12 output shaft fixed mounting has second gear 13, first gear 11 and the meshing transmission of second gear 13 set up first gear 11 and the meshing transmission of second gear 13, and the motor 12 of being convenient for drives the rotatory blood separation that carries out of separation test tube 9 after starting.
Specifically, a sleeve 14 is fixedly installed on the outer surface of the separation test tube 9, the sleeve 14 is fixedly installed in the bearing 8, and the sleeve 14 is arranged to separate the separation test tube 9.
Specifically, connecting water pipe 10 passes through support 15 fixed mounting in 1 upper surface of fixed platform, sets up support 15, and fixed connection water pipe 10 one end guarantees that connecting water pipe 10 one end hangs down and puts directly over separation test tube 9.
Specifically, fixedly connected with rubber packing ring 16 between first gear 11 and the separation test tube 9 sets up rubber packing ring 16, protects separation test tube 9.
Specifically, the motor 12 is fixedly installed on the lower surface of the fixed platform 1 through the installation base 17, the motor 12 is fixedly connected with the second gear 13 through the flat key 18, the installation base 17 is arranged to facilitate installation and disassembly of the motor 12, the flat key 18 is arranged, the connection structure of the second gear 13 and the motor 13 is stable, and cost is saved.
Specifically, the four corners of the bottom of the fixed platform 1 are fixedly provided with supporting legs 19, and the supporting legs 19 are arranged, so that the fixed platform 1 is stable in structure.
the structure principle is as follows: the fixed platform 1 is provided with a collection cylinder 4, blood is injected into the collection cylinder 4 before separation, a vibration exciter 5 is started to cooperate with four groups of springs 2 at the bottom of the collection cylinder 4 to shake, shake and evenly the blood, and then the blood is separated, so that the detection precision is improved;
Set up motor 12 in fixed platform 1 bottom to at motor 12 output shaft end installation second gear 13, utilize second gear 13 to drive first gear 11 and rotate, thereby drive separation test tube 9 and rotate, practice thrift the cost, realize removing at will, the operation of being convenient for.
